Output 63f41b24135df9a97f94011896ccdf9dabc78b1af9000ddd319a08d9548152ea:4

value
367192139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1439f35ab1093eee75532ec169219eaed3ebd8f3 OP_EQUAL
address
33XxrrmKc7Hv9swbqrrXoPGWsiFuKBrF8c
transaction
63f41b24135df9a97f94011896ccdf9dabc78b1af9000ddd319a08d9548152ea
spent
true